How similar are IXN and ACWX?
iShares Global Tech ETF (IXN, by iShares) holds 137 positions; iShares MSCI ACWI ex U.S. ETF (ACWX, by iShares) holds 1761. They have 60 holdings in common, and by portfolio weight the two funds are 15.5% identical. In practical terms the pair is lightly overlapping, with most of each portfolio distinct.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much do IXN and ACWX overlap?
IXN and ACWX overlap by 15.5% of portfolio weight. They share 60 holdings (IXN holds 137 positions and ACWX holds 1761), based on each fund's latest SEC-reported holdings.
Is it redundant to own both IXN and ACWX?
The two portfolios are 15.5% identical by weight. Owning both is not redundant. Most of each portfolio is distinct, so the funds can serve different roles.
What are the biggest shared holdings of IXN and ACWX?
The largest positions held by both funds are TSMWF, 005930, ASML, 000660 and SAP. Together the top 10 shared positions account for 76% of the total overlap.
What does IXN own that ACWX doesn't?
77 positions (76.5% of IXN) are unique to IXN, led by NVDA, AAPL and MSFT. In the other direction, 1701 positions (84.1% of ACWX) are unique to ACWX.
